    If you're sending to a big amount of customers, then you would probably be better off buying a text message service. I've used them in the past, and basically you're bulk buying texts in advance and then sending them out through a web site as needed. They're not free, but a good bit cheaper than network SMS.

    If you're looking at smaller numbers, you could use the web texts that you probably have as part of your price plan. I know that with meteor you get something like 300 free texts a month. I think you can send a text to up to 10 numbers at a time through their web interface. Nearly certain all the networks have something like that.
